Ion-exchange HPLC: Based mostly on their affinity into the ion exchanger, ions and polar compounds are divided making use of ion-exchange HPLC. The most generally employed approach for eliminating expenses from proteins and various charged substances is ion Trade chromatography.

The modern ion exchange is able to quantitative purposes at relatively reduced solute concentrations, and can be employed while in the Evaluation of aqueous samples for common inorganic anions (range 10 μg/L to 10 mg/L). Steel cations and inorganic anions are all divided predominantly by ionic interactions with the ion exchange resin.

Reverse period HPLC is the mostly applied sort of HPLC. It makes use of a nonpolar stationary section and a polar cell phase. Reverse stage HPLC is especially helpful to the separation of polar and hydrophilic compounds.

1 limitation into a packed capillary column would be the again force that develops when attempting to move the mobile period from the compact interstitial Areas concerning the particulate micron-sized packing material (Figure twelve.forty). Since the tubing and fittings that carry the cell period have strain limitations, a better back stress needs a decrease stream amount and a longer Evaluation time. Monolithic columns, by which the strong aid is one, porous rod, offer you column efficiencies similar to a packed capillary column whilst allowing for quicker stream premiums.

Supplementary treatment may be desired for the good thing about the populace. A person these types of occasion would be the fluoridation of water, where fluoride is added to water. It's been stated by the World Overall health Corporation that ‘fluoridation of water materials, in which attainable, is the simplest general public health and fitness measure to the avoidance of dental decay. The optimum fluoride amount is read more around 1 mg for every liter of water (one mg l–one).
